Ockbrook out in front...

... as they beat Ticknall whileSpondon slip up against A&B. In Division 1, Aston go clear at the top with a win over Matlock as Rolls Royce are held by Shipley Hall. All the results, highlights and tables now online, along with reports and roundups.

In the Cockspur Cup, Ockbrook & Borrowash went out to Chester-le-Street, but Sandiacre beat Kendal and will travel to Chester-le-Street in the quarter-finals to see if they can succeed where Ockbrook failed.

In the Village Knockout, Shipley Hall beat Quatt in the second national stage and will travel to Woodhouses of the Lancashire County League in the quarter-finals.

The Premier League were well beaten by the Liverpool Competition in the quarter-finals of the LCC President's Trophy; report and scorecards in News

Details of the structure for 2009 and where the end of season placings for 2008 will be likely to be placed are now online in News. New teams from existing clubs have until August 31st to apply for 2009.

The County League announced its new sponsors at the Annual General Meeting; Marston's will sponsor the League and the senior Cup competition, now to be known as the Marston's Smooth Trophy.
